Have you saltsters seen this?
http://devsofa.cc (http://devsofa.cc)
Essentially you create a private blog called a channel which you can invite people to read and comment on. The intent is that you can release dev builds and screenshots to a select group of people to get concentrated feedback before releasing to the world. I think It's a pretty interesting idea. It's for game devs but I'm not making a game right now so I set one up for itch.io. I plan is to use it as a public to-do list and get feedback on tentative features.
